Hello, for ABS system concerns, a diagnostic tool that is capable of troubleshooting "C" chassis modules is required. This will access the sensors and components of the ABS system and determine if there is a failure, such as a wheel speed sensor that is not functioning properly, as an example. Do not continue to drive the vehicle until this testing is performed;
